While some forwards are pure scorers, Peter Forsberg was as complete a center as anyone who has ever skated. A two-way skater in every sense of the description, he dotted the assists column more so than the goal column throughout his career, but that doesn't mean he didn't know how to find the "Back of the Net". When it mattered most in the postseason, Forsberg could score with anyone. He ranks 22nd in NHL history in playoff goals with 64. He scored 10 goals in the playoffs as the Avalanche captured the Stanley Cup in 1996 in the organization's first season in Colorado. Five years later, he led the Avalanche to another Stanley Cup title as he scored four goals in 11 games.
